Where is the Germier family from?

You can see how Germier families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Germier family name was found in the USA, the UK, and Canada between 1880 and 1920. The most Germier families were found in USA in 1880, USA in 1920, United Kingdom in 1891, and Canada in 1911. In 1891 there was 1 Germier family living in Hampshire. This was 100% of all the recorded Germier's in United Kingdom. Hampshire had the highest population of Germier families in 1891.
